  • Portrait of Henry E. Huntington on the loggia, 1919

    Portrait of Henry E. Huntington on the loggia, 1919

    Visual Materials

    Full length photographic portrait of Henry E. Huntington seated in a wicker chair on the loggia with potted plants in the background. One of several copies in the same folder. In the bottom right corner of the photograph is a note that reads "Geo. R. Watson L.A. Cal. 27." Image was taken in 1919 and appeared in the Los Angeles Times on April 24, 1919 in the article titled "Railroads Bankrupted." This is a reprint made in 1927. George R. Watson was an Los Angeles Times photographer.
